Black Mirror previews season 7 with cast announcement, USS Callister sequel

September 20, 2024 by EJ Moreno

Black Mirror approaches its seventh season and could have its most extensive collection of stars yet.

While there’s still time to go ahead with its 2025 release, Netflix dropped some intriguing news, including the complete list of characters joining this new installment. A new cryptic teaser dropped on social media this week, dropping some bombshell castings, including the return of some fan-favorite actors.

The logline reads, “Charlie Brooker’s dark, satirical anthology series will return in 2025 with six brand new episodes, including a sequel to the sci-fi adventure USS Callister.”

Awkwafina, Peter Capaldi, Emma Corrin, Patsy Ferran, Paul Giamatti, Lewis Gribben, Osy Ikhile, Rashida Jones, Siena Kelly, Rosy McEwen, Chris O’Dowd, Issa Rae, Paul G. Raymond, Tracee Ellis Ross and Harriet Walter are joining the sci-fi anthology series.

Cristin Milioti, Billy Magnussen, Jimmy Simpson, Milanka Brooks, and Osy Ikhile will also return for the USS Callister follow-up.

Black Mirror has proven to be a massive hit for the streamer as Netflix; the program won the Primetime Emmy Award for Outstanding Television Movie three consecutive times for San Junipero, USS Callister, and Bandersnatch.

The series returns to Netflix in 2025 with six episodes.
